- Off-Road Prowess: At its heart, the Pajero is built for adventure. Its robust four-wheel-drive system, coupled with a durable suspension, allows it to confidently handle challenging landscapes. Whether you're navigating rocky trails or sandy dunes, the Pajero is designed to deliver. The Super Select 4WD-II system offers multiple driving modes, allowing drivers to adapt to varying conditions with ease. This includes 2H (two-wheel drive high range) for normal road driving, 4H (four-wheel drive high range) for improved traction on slippery surfaces, 4HLc (four-wheel drive high range with locked center differential) for more challenging off-road situations, and 4LLc (four-wheel drive low range with locked center differential) for extreme off-road conditions.
- Spacious Interior: The Pajero offers ample space for passengers and cargo, making it an excellent choice for families or anyone who needs to haul gear. With three rows of seating, it can comfortably accommodate up to seven people. The rear seats can be folded down to create a large cargo area, perfect for road trips or carrying bulky items. The interior design focuses on practicality and comfort, with durable materials and ergonomic seating.
- Reliable Engine: The Pajero is known for its dependable engine options. The 2023 model typically features a powerful and efficient engine that provides a good balance of performance and fuel economy. The engine is designed to deliver ample torque, making it well-suited for both on-road and off-road driving. Regular maintenance and servicing ensure the engine's longevity and reliability, making the Pajero a dependable choice for years to come.
- Advanced Features: While maintaining its rugged appeal, the Pajero also incorporates modern technology and safety features. This includes features like a touchscreen infotainment system, smartphone connectivity, advanced driver-assistance systems, and more. These features enhance the driving experience and provide added convenience and safety for both the driver and passengers. Safety features often include adaptive cruise control, lane departure warning, and automatic emergency braking, providing a comprehensive safety net.
- Resale Value: Pajeros generally hold their value well, making them a sound investment. This is due to their reputation for reliability and durability, as well as their strong following among off-road enthusiasts. A well-maintained Pajero can retain a significant portion of its original value over time, making it a smart choice for those who plan to resell their vehicle in the future.

- Vehicle History Report: Always, always, always get a vehicle history report (like Carfax or AutoCheck). This report can reveal important information about the car's past, such as accidents, title issues, and odometer fraud. A vehicle history report can help you identify potential red flags and make an informed decision. It's a small investment that can save you from costly surprises down the road. Be wary of sellers who are unwilling to provide a vehicle history report.
- Pre-Purchase Inspection: Have a trusted mechanic inspect the Pajero before you buy it. This can help you identify any potential mechanical issues that may not be apparent during a visual inspection. A pre-purchase inspection can give you peace of mind and help you negotiate a fair price. It's especially important when buying from a private seller or a used car dealership with limited warranty options. The mechanic can assess the engine, transmission, brakes, suspension, and other critical components.
